How Does the Stimulus Plan Affect You? It’s Good to Get Some Advice Now

The biggest benefit from the $787.2 billion federal stimulus package will hopefully be a noticeable improvement in the nation’s economy. On an individual level, it’s wise to check if you might be eligible for benefits in health care, education, various tax credits and housing.

A visit with a tax expert or a financial advisor such as a Certified Financial Planner™ professional can help you determine the best ways to use the following provisions that may affect you. It’s also a good idea to get a financial checkup in an uncertain economy for the following reasons:
